鍊錶 PAT 的執行順序避免訪問NULL

2021-10-09 18:16:15 字數 706 閱讀 3898

設計函式求一元多項式的導數。

輸入格式:

以指數遞降方式輸入多項式非零項係數和指數。

輸出格式:

以與輸入相同的格式輸出導數多項式非零項的係數和指數。「零多項式」的指數和係數都是 0,但是表示為 0 0。

輸入樣例:

34-

5261

-20

輸出樣例:

123-

10160

我的答案

#include

#include

typedef

struct termterm;

intmain

(void

) tail->next =

null;if

(head->next->coe ==

0&& head->next->exp ==0)

for(p=head->next; p!=

null

; p = p->next)

for(p=head->next; p!=

null

; p = p->next)

else

printf

("%d %d "

, p->coe, p->exp);}

return0;

}

順序鍊錶的實現

寫了一下順序鍊錶,為了防止自己忘記,於是乎寫在部落格裡方便檢視。程式中的容錯處理做的不好,是我懶了,就簡單處理了一下 下面才給出這兒一套api函式 標頭檔案 ifndef seqlist h define seqlist h include include include typedef void ...

順序鍊錶的實現

1 include2 define max 5034 define ok 1 5using namespace std 6 順序鍊錶c語言版 a1,a2.an 7 typedef int elemtype 8 typedef struct s順序鍊錶定義 9listlink 1314 int lis...

順序表和煉表的模板

c 引入模板是為了更好的 復用,模板這邊分為兩個大塊.1.模板函式 2.模板類 我們今天來介紹模板類的應用 順序表和煉表 單鏈表為例 模板的順序表 templateclass seqlist seqlist seqlist const seqlist s size s.size capacity s...